Article: VIETNAM RUBBER CORP TO REFORM INDUSTRY.

HANOI, Jan 25 Asia Pulse - Vietnamese rubber businesses must increase their competitiveness on the international market in order to boost and stabilise exports, the Viet Nam General Rubber Corporation (GERUCO) has announced.

Last year the sector sold a total US$157 million worth of rubber abroad, making it the country's third largest export after rice and coffee.
